ACME Reusable Bag Program Benefits Talbot Hospice

March 29, 2020 by Talbot Hospice

Share

Throughout the month of April, Talbot Hospice will receive $1 for every $3 ACME reusable bag purchased at the Easton location.

The ACME GIVE BACK WHERE IT COUNTS Reusable Bag Program, launched in August 2019, facilitates community support with the goal to make a difference in the communities where shoppers live and work. Talbot Hospice was selected as the April beneficiary of the program by store leadership at the ACME Easton location.

If you need to venture out for groceries and other essentials at some point, consider shopping at ACME and supporting Talbot Hospice through the purchase of a handy, reusable bag.

“Talbot Hospice is still out there in the community during this global health crisis giving exceptional, compassionate care to individuals in their private homes, facilities, and in our Hospice House,” said Mia Cranford, Talbot Hospice Director of Development.  “We help anyone in the community regardless of their ability to pay. It is through the generosity of partners like ACME we are able to be there for our neighbors. The ACME bag program is one small way individuals can get involved and help make a difference.”

Founded in 1981, Talbot Hospice is the premier resource for hospice, palliative care, and grief support services in Talbot County. Talbot Hospice was named the 2019 Outstanding Nonprofit by the Talbot County Chamber of Commerce and won What’s Up Eastern Shore Magazine’s Reader Poll for Best Hospice Care for the past three years.
